**Q: Why is Tindermark's template rendering slow under load?**

The Quillbase renderer recompiles partials when the cache key drifts, which happens if locale headers vary. Pin the locale in the precompile step and verify the benchmark suite passes before approving. To run the benchmark harness, unlock the perf vault with the recovery passphrase below.

recovery phrase for kagup-yahop: druion-nordor-pramir-wenius-briir-frador-beldor-norael-julok-sorir-lamael-ralvan-gilmir-frair

Handover note: the orders table in the Pellwright database uses soft deletes — rows get a `removed_at` timestamp instead of being dropped. The weekly compactor archives anything older than 180 days to Coldmere storage. Don't hard-delete anything, even in staging. Migration scripts live in the `orders-retention` repo. For access requests or schema questions, contact the person named below.

approver of tawip-bagap = Holdor Silath

**Q: Tile cache serving stale or blank map tiles?**

Check GlyphGrid's cache layer first. Blank tiles usually mean the render farm is behind; stale tiles mean invalidation lagged after a basemap publish. Run `glyph cache stats` — eviction rate over 80% means the cluster is undersized. Flushing the whole cache is a last resort; it triggers a render storm. For cache-cluster resizing, email the maps infra team.

escalation mailbox, kagef-kawef: frador_zorix@tolvaqlabs.internal

Hey Marisol — handing off the Quillbus broker upgrade before I'm out. The 4.x bump on staging went fine; consumers reconnected without manual nudging. Only gotcha: the retry queue names changed, so double-check the Fenwick ingest workers. Prod cut-over is Thursday. For review, here are the current broker settings we're carrying over as-is.

service settings:
ralael:
  pin: 7453
  tenant: zorath
  seal: seal_087806e4
  metrics_host: metrics.ralael.paliqworks.example
  standby_team: fraath
  escalation: praok-istiel
  nonce: 10e083